  • SCHOLARSHIP STUDENT GRADUATES

    Post-School Scholarship student, Chloe Terry of Young’s Valley (photo attached), has recently graduated with a Bachelor of Science Degree in Air Transport Management, from Loughborough University in the UK, after three years of study.   • APPLICATIONS FOR THE UK GOVERNMENT’S PRESTIGIOUS CHEVENING SCHOLARSHIPS

    NOW OPEN The Chevening Secretariat is accepting applications for 2017/18 Chevening Scholarships via www.chevening.org/apply from today, Monday 8 August 2016, until Tuesday, 8 November 2016. Chevening Scholarships are awarded to individuals with demonstrable leadership potential who also have strong academic backgrounds.   • MARINE MANAGEMENT PLAN TO BE ADOPTED UNDER 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ION ORDINANCE

    PUBLIC CONSULTATION – REMINDER The public is reminded that the Marine Management Plan (MMP) is currently out for public consultation. The MMP identifies the existing and potential pressures in St Helena’s waters, which includes pollution, fishing, biosecurity, tourism and construction.
